Changes in speech following maxillary distraction osteogenesis.

Summary
Maxillary distraction osteogenesis can alter speech, potentially increasing hypernasality in some patients. However, many experience improved nasal resonance and articulation, highlighting the need for speech evaluations post-surgery.
Area of Science:
- Craniofacial surgery
- Speech pathology
- Maxillofacial reconstruction
Background:
- Maxillary distraction osteogenesis (MDO) is a surgical technique to lengthen the maxilla.
- Changes in velopharyngeal function and articulation are potential outcomes of MDO.
Purpose of the Study:
- To describe changes in articulation and velopharyngeal function after MDO.
- To assess the impact of MDO on speech resonance and clarity.
Main Methods:
- A descriptive, post hoc clinical report analyzing pre- and postoperative data from 18 MDO patients.
- Outcome measures included hypernasality, hyponasality, velopharyngeal orifice size (pressure-flow technique), and articulation errors.
Main Results:
- 16.7% of patients showed increased hypernasality at long-term follow-up.
- 75% of patients with preoperative hyponasality improved.
- Articulation improved in 67% of patients by 1 year post-surgery.
Conclusions:
- The risk of velopharyngeal insufficiency after MDO is comparable to Le Fort I advancement, especially in cleft palate patients.
- Pre- and postoperative speech evaluations and counseling are crucial for patients undergoing MDO.
